Cost Benefits Compared to Automatic Washes
One big reason to pick a self-service car wash is the cost. Automatic car washes can be pricey, especially for big cars or if you wash your car often. Self-service car washes, on the other hand, are cheaper. They might cost between $2 to $5, while automatic washes can be $10 to $15 or more.
Service Type | Average Cost |
Self-Service Car Wash | $2 – $5 |
Automatic Car Wash | $10 – $15+ |

Mastering Efficient Washing Techniques
To get out of your self-service car, it is important to master effective washing techniques. This way, you can clean the vehicle thoroughly without wasting time or resources
Tip #5: Follow the Proper Washing Sequence
It’s important to follow a proper washing sequence to avoid missing spots. Start by rinsing your car to remove loose dirt. Then, apply soap, and rinse again. This sequence prevents dirt from being rubbed into the paint, reducing scratch risk. Begin from the top and work down to avoid re-depositing dirt.

Maximizing Pressure Washer Effectivenes
Pressure wash is a powerful tool in a car wash for self -service. To use it effectively, keep the nozzle at least 12 centimetres away from the surface of the vehicle to avoid paint damage. Use a wide fan tip for large areas and a narrow tip for hard dirt. Clean in a consistent, back-and-forth motion for even cleaning.

Time-Saving Interior Cleaning Methods
When you are in a self service car wash, you can take a few extra minutes to clean the interior. A pure interior improves the station and keeps the car in good shape.
Efficient Vacuuming Patterns
Save time by vacuuming efficiently. First, remove the floor mats and vacuum the floor. Then, clean the seats and dashboard. Use the crevice tool for tight spots.
“A systematic approach ensures you don’t miss any spots,” making the process quicker and more effective.
Quick Dashboard and Console Cleaning
For the dashboard and console, use a microfiber cloth and a gentle cleaner. Avoid harsh chemicals that could harm the surfaces. Clean all surfaces gently but thoroughly.
Window Cleaning in Minutes
For windows, use glass cleaner and a microfiber cloth. Clean from top to bottom to avoid streaks. This way, you get sparkling clean windows fast.

DIY Spot-Free Rinse Methods
A spot-free rinse is key for a clean finish. Mix water with white vinegar for your final rinse. The vinegar’s acid stops water spots on your car’s surface.
You can also use a spot-free rinse product made for car washes. Find these at auto parts stores or online.
Dealing with Stubborn Dirt and Stains
For hard dirt and stains, use a high-pressure wash machine with a wide fan tip. It covers more area, but be careful not to damage car paint or trim.
For really hard spots, try a treatment before the sink or a special cleaning product. Place the product on the stain, wait a few minutes, then wash it with the pressure washer.
Seasonal Washing Considerations
Change your washing method with the seasons. Use hot water in winter to get rid of salt and grime. In the summer you can use cold water to prevent soap from drying the car.
